## Deployment

Textgate's encoding sniffer runs as a sidecar next to the upload service. Deploy both together; the sniffer inspects the first 64 KB of each uploaded text file and tags it before storage. Mismatched tags block ingestion, so keep the confidence threshold sane. The sidecar reads its runtime settings from the values below.

deployment values, yafop-fahap:
[lamwyn]
team = silath
access_code = ac_166fb2
host = lamwyn.orvexgrid.example
port = 9300
owner = pelael.praius
peer = istiel.zarqeldyn.corp

Finance Review — Glimmerport Divestiture

Hi sales leads — quick recap from the quarter close. The sale of the Glimmerport unit to Ashvale Holdings wrapped up cleaner than expected: proceeds came in above the midpoint, and transition costs stayed under budget. Your pipelines won't be touched, though a few shared accounts move to Ashvale's book in October — Priya will circulate the list. Commission treatment for in-flight deals stays unchanged. What we plan to do with the proceeds is outlined in the note below.

management briefing: Only 33 of the 205 pilot accounts renewed Kasath, so a churn review is set for October 17. Weniusek Logistics is in early talks to buy Holethax Freight for about $345.6 million.

Quarterly Planning Note — For the Board

This quarter includes a write-down on remaining Ardenne-series components held at the Falk Hollow distribution center. The charge reflects obsolescence following the platform transition and reduces gross margin by roughly two points for the period. Operations has tightened procurement thresholds to prevent recurrence, and unsold stock will be scrapped or donated by quarter-end. The board should weigh this against the forward plan summarized below.

board note of bahip-yajef: The finance team signed off on a budget of $110.1 million for Project Fenwyn.

**Runbook: SDK Parity Check (weekly sync)**

The Korvalt Swift SDK now matches the Kotlin SDK on retry semantics and offline caching, closing the last two parity gaps tracked since the Brennex milestone. Pagination tokens still differ in encoding; Mira's team owns the fix. Before validating either client against staging, confirm both read the same service configuration, reproduced below for reference.

settings of fahag-haduf:
[ulaox]
port = 8443
region = south-2
host = ulaox.lumiccorp.internal
timeout_ms = 500
retries = 8